Glenn's Home Repairs

Glenn's Home Repairs

Fence Company -
San Ramon, CA (3.55 Miles from San Ramon, CA)
Highlights
  • Driveway Gates in San Leandro, CA
  • Fence Installation in Alamo, CA
  • Fences in Concord, CA

Looking to contact Glenn's Home Repairs?
You can reach them at

925-479-9062

Other Business Like This